Dark brown with a medium sized white head. Toasty and boozy with fig, raisin and tobacco. Long finish. Moderately full bodied.

Sample @ GABF 2019. Pours an amber color with a small off-white head. Has a fruity malty spicy dark fruit aroma. Fruity malty spicy dark fruit raisin flavor. Has a fruity malty spicy caramel and dark fruit finish.

Sample at the CCBW Six One Pour festival on 05/20/2017. Pours a dark brownish-amber color with a medium light beige head that diminishes steadily to a wispy film. Sparse strings of lacing. Dark fruit, malt and yeast in the nose. Full-bodied with flavors of candied fruit, caramel malt and yeast. The finish is very sweet with a malty aftertaste. Decent overall.
